Interest revenue and expense
Interest revenue and Interest expense consisted of the following:

In millions of dollars202120202019
Interest revenue   
Loan interest, including fees$35,440 $40,185 $47,751 
Deposits with banks577 928 2,682 
Securities borrowed and purchased under agreements to resell1,052 2,283 6,872 
Investments, including dividends 7,388 7,989 9,860 
Trading account assets(1)
5,365 6,125 7,672 
Other interest-bearing assets653 579 1,673 
Total interest revenue$50,475 $58,089 $76,510 
Interest expense   
Deposits(2)
$2,896 $5,334 $11,852 
Securities loaned and sold under agreements to repurchase1,012 2,077 6,263 
Trading account liabilities(1)
482 628 1,308 
Short-term borrowings and other interest-bearing liabilities121 630 2,465 
Long-term debt3,470 4,669 6,494 
Total interest expense$7,981 $13,338 $28,382 
Net interest income$42,494 $44,751 $48,128 
Provision for credit losses on loans(3,103)15,922 8,218 
Net interest income after provision for credit losses on loans$45,597 $28,829 $39,910 

(1)Interest expense on Trading account liabilities of ICG is reported as a reduction of Interest revenue. Interest revenue and Interest expense on cash collateral positions are reported in interest on Trading account assets and Trading account liabilities, respectively.
(2)During 2021, Citi reclassified deposit insurance expenses from Interest expense to Other operating expenses for all periods presented. Amounts reclassified for each year were $1,207 million for 2021, $1,203 million for 2020 and $781 million for 2019. See Note 1 for additional information.
